The ebay intercooler uses cast endtanks and the inlets on those intanks has rolled edges. If you look at the posters pics all the piping seems to be bead rolled as well. I have some honda friends never had an issue and make big power on this intercooler. Not the same unit since this one is evo specific, but made by same company using same core. I am not sure why others give this intercooler such a hard time. We all know ROTA copies everyones rims, but I see no one complaining about that and ROTA RIMS do not seem to have any problems. The intercooler deserves a chance until proven otherwise just like anything else. Lots of DSM owners use it(same motor as EVO we all know that) Lots of hondas use it and I am sure the list of cars probably goes on and on. People say support vendors dont buy the intercooler because they copy others and have no integrity yet the same people saying that go out and buy the O2 housing produced by the same manufacturer. When the intercooler does bad and we see crappy results then people can bash all they want, but until then no one can make judgement on it unless you used one first hand and had a negative experience.
